The below graph shows the average semi-detached house price in the Rushcliffe local authority area over time, sourced from the HPI. The four 72 SAXON WAY sales between August 1995 and July 2003 have been plotted on the graph. A line has been extrapolated to show what the value of the property might have been over time, following each sale, had it maintained the same margin above or below the HPI (as a percentage). For example, the March 2001 sale was for 28% below the HPI. So the extrapolation line tracks at 28% below the HPI over time, until the July 2003 sale, where it falls to 34% below the HPI. The line then continues to track at 34% below the HPI.

72 SAXON WAY sits on a plot of roughly 0.049 of an acre, or 197m². The below map shows the location of 72 SAXON WAY, an approximate outline of the building(s), and the indicative extent of the property. The plot extent is a Land Registry INSPIRE Index Polygon, and it is important to note that a title may include more than one polygon, whereas only one polygon is shown on the map (the polygon which intersects with the position of 72 SAXON WAY). The full extent of the land contained in any registered title can only be identified from the individual title plan. The maps on this page should not be relied upon to establish the extent of a title.
